缓解饥荒的健康影响:来自1985年埃塞俄比亚紧急粮食援助的证据

Mitigating the health impact of a famine: Evidence from the 1985 Ethiopian emergency food aid
Journal of Development Economics · 2025 · Salvatore Di Falco、Kyungbo Han

中文摘要

本文以1984年埃塞俄比亚饥荒的粮食援助应对为案例研究,考察紧急粮食援助对健康状况的长期缓解影响。本文采用关于紧急粮食发放救济营地位置的新型地理空间数据,估计邻近救济营地对成年后身高的影响。我们比较了不同出生时间(出生于救济行动之前或期间与出生于行动之后)和不同出生村庄(出生地邻近救济营地与远离救济营地),利用紧急援助可及性中可合理视为外生的变异进行识别。幼儿期获得救济行动的援助会使成年后身高更高。援助受益者在日后的农业部门劳动生产率也更高,这表明紧急援助带来的长期健康影响可能已转化为农业生产率的提高。

Abstract

We examine the long-term mitigating impact of emergency food aid on health status using the food aid response to the Ethiopian famine in 1984 as a case study. Employing novel geospatial data on the location of relief camps where emergency food was distributed, we estimate the effect of proximity to a camp on height in adulthood. We compare different birth timings (born before or during versus after the relief operation) and different villages of birth (born close to versus far from a camp), exploiting plausibly exogenous variation in accessibility to emergency aid. Access to relief operation in early childhood leads to higher stature in adulthood. Aid beneficiaries also display higher later-life labor productivity in the agricultural sector, which suggests that the long-term health consequence of emergency aid may have translated into gains in agricultural productivity.
